To approximate the probability of the average of the 100 claim amounts exceeding $520, we can use the Central Limit Theorem.

According to the Central Limit Theorem, the distribution of the sample mean (in this case, the average of the 100 claim amounts) approaches a normal distribution as the sample size increases, regardless of the shape of the original distribution.

The mean of the sample mean is equal to the population mean, which is $500 in this case. The standard deviation of the sample mean, also known as the standard error, can be calculated by dividing the standard deviation of the population by the square root of the sample size.

Standard error = σ / √(n)

= $100 / √(100)

= $10

To approximate the probability of the average of the 100 claim amounts exceeding $520, we can standardize the value using the z-score formula:

z = (x - μ) / SE

= ($520 - $500) / $10

= 2

Now, we need to find the area under the standard normal distribution curve to the right of the z-score of 2. We can look up this area in the standard normal distribution table or use a calculator.

The area to the right of the z-score of 2 is approximately 0.0228 or 2.28%.

1. AB = BA for all square nxn matrices. (False)

Justification: Matrix multiplication is not commutative in general. It is possible for AB to be different from BA for square matrices. For example, consider:

[tex]A = [[1, 2], [0, 1]][/tex]

  [tex]B = [[1, 0], [1, 1]][/tex]

  [tex]AB = [[3, 2], [1, 1]][/tex]

  [tex]BA = [[1, 2], [1, 1]][/tex]

  Therefore, AB ≠ BA.

2. If E is an elementary matrix, then E is invertible and [tex]E^{-1}[/tex]is also elementary. (True)

  Justification: An elementary matrix is defined as a matrix that represents a single elementary row operation. Each elementary row operation is invertible, meaning it has an inverse operation that undoes its effect. Therefore, an elementary matrix is invertible, and its inverse is also an elementary matrix representing the inverse row operation.

3. If A is an mxn matrix with a row of zeros, and if B is an nxk matrix, then AB has a row of zeros. (True)

  Justification: When multiplying matrices, each element in the resulting matrix is obtained by taking the dot product of a row from the first matrix and a column from the second matrix. If a row in matrix A is all zeros, the dot product will always be zero for any column in matrix B. Therefore, the resulting matrix AB will have a row of zeros.

4. The columns of any 7x10 matrix are linearly dependent. (True)

  Justification: If the number of columns in a matrix exceeds the number of rows, then the columns must be linearly dependent. In this case, a 7x10 matrix has more columns than rows, so the columns are guaranteed to be linearly dependent.
